🍩 Donut Cake (Microwave Magic!)

Craving something warm, soft, and delightfully cake-like—but don’t want to bake? This single-serve donut cake is the perfect solution.

Made with wholesome oat flour, nut butter, and an egg for protein-rich fluffiness, this recipe delivers all the cozy sweetness of a donut in just a few minutes. Perfect for quick breakfasts or dessert cravings!


Kitchen Tools

  • Microwave

  • Hand blender (or whisk)


Ingredients

  • 20 g oat flour (approx. 1 oz)

  • 10 g nut butter (approx. 2 tsp)

  • 1 organic egg

  • 1 g baking powder (approx. 1/4 tsp)


Instructions

  1. Mix the batter: In a mixing bowl, combine all the ingredients. Blend or whisk until you get a smooth, lump-free batter.

  2. Microwave the cake: Pour the batter into a microwave-safe mug or small bowl. Microwave on high for 1 minute. If needed, add 10–15 seconds for extra firmness depending on your microwave.

  3. Cool and enjoy: Let it cool for a couple of minutes before eating. The texture will settle, becoming perfectly tender and moist.


Serving Ideas

  • Dust with cinnamon and a pinch of coconut sugar.

  • Drizzle with peanut butter or dark chocolate.

  • Serve with a side of Greek or plant-based yogurt.

No fuss, no frying—just a quick, fluffy donut-style cake to brighten your day. 🍩✨
